Rocking the boat

CELEBRATING QUEER CONTENT IN CANADIAN CONCERT DANCE

Performance art, cabaret and burlesque are accepted arenas for expression of queer themes through movement; but what about the more conventional world of dance performance? Illustrating examples from the past 30 years, Rocking the Boat, curated by Pamela Grundy, celebrates overtly themed dances along with their trailblazing creators. Culled from public and private archives, this exhibition of video, photos, programs, publicity postcards and choreographic notes serves to illuminate an under-documented segment of Canadian dance.

This virtual exhibit is inspired by the exhibit Rocking the Boat: Celebrating Queer Content in Canadian Concert Dance produced by Dance Collection Danse and held at the Canadian Lesbian and Gay Archives from Nov. 22, 2013 to Apr. 1, 2014.
